服务器是企业中重要的一部分,它负责着很多数据的处理和服务,如果服务器出现故障或需要重启,这对业务的影响将是致命的。因此,是每一个管理员都必须掌握的技能。
一、确认重启服务器的必要性
在重启服务器之前,我们必须确认重启的必要性。如果服务器出现故障,导致业务无法正常运行或者员工无法进行工作,那么就需要立即重启服务器。但是如果没有必要,就要避免重启服务器,因为重启服务器会使所有的业务都停滞,消耗时间和资源。
二、备份数据
在重启服务器之前,一定要备份所有的数据。因为重启服务器会造成所有正在进行的业务操作中断,导致未保存的数据可能会丢失。因此,在重启服务器之前,一定要确保数据已经备份,以免造成数据丢失和业务停滞。
三、准备重启服务器的命令
重启服务器的命令有很多,如shutdown、reboot、halt等。在选择命令时,要考虑服务器的操作系统和版本。比如,对于Linux系统,可以使用shutdown命令,而在Windows系统中,可以使用reboot命令。在选择命令时,还要考虑到一些特殊情况,比如如果有未保存的数据时,可以使用-force命令强制重启。
四、正确使用命令重启服务器
重启服务器命令起到的作用是让服务器关闭并重新启动,但是如果使用不当,会造成更多的问题。在使用命令重启服务器前,要确保关闭了所有需要关闭的程序和服务,并且正确的选择重启服务器命令。一般来说,如果未指定参数,命令默认情况下会启动一个计数器,之后服务器会自动重启。
五、监控服务器状态
在服务器重启之后,我们需要监控服务器的状态。检查服务是否正常工作,并且已恢复之前的状态。如果发现任何异常或者服务未能恢复,那么管理员必须立即解决问题,以保证服务器的正常工作。
在重启服务器之前,管理员需要仔细考虑是否必要重启,并做好数据备份,正确选择重启命令,并监控服务器的状态,以确保服务器重新启动后能够正常工作。同时,管理员还需要掌握消除故障的方法,并定期检查服务器的性能,以有效预防故障的发生。
相关问题拓展阅读:
- linux shell 重启命令
linux shell 重启命令
你可以这样写,只要执行一次这个重启程序,就像一个文件中写入当前时间戳,最后查看这个文件有多少行,就可以判断到底这个程序执行了多少次,而且可以看到圆穗拍执行的时间族裤。
reboot.sh
#!/bin/sh
sleep 45
/bin/echo $(date) >> /tmp/Reboot.time # 这个Reboot.time 文橘羡件可以事先创建好
reboot
#end
希望你能采纳!
linux shell 重启命令有五个,分别如下:
1、shutdown。
2、poweroff。
3、init。
4、reboot。
5、halt。
Linux,全称GNU/Linux,是一种免费使用和自由传播的类
UNIX操作系统
,其内核由林纳斯·本纳第克特·托瓦兹于1991年10月5日首次发布,它主要受到Minix和Unix思想的启发,是一个基于POSIX的多用户、多任务、支持
多线程
和多CPU的操作系统。
相关简介
Linux不仅系统性能稳定,而且是
开源软件
。其核心防火墙组件性能高效、配置弯闹斗简单,保证了系统的安全。在很多企业网络中,为了追求速度和安全,Linux不仅仅是被网络运维人员当作服务器使用,甚至当作
网络防火墙
,这是Linux的一大亮点。
Linux具有
开放源码
、没弯衡有版权、技术社区用户多等特点,开放源码使得用户可以自由裁剪,灵活性高,功能强大,成本低。尤其系统中内嵌网络
协议栈
,经过适当的配置就可实现路由器的功能。埋磨这些特点使得Linux成为开发路由交换设备的理想开发平台。
#把重启次数保存到文件:厅态雹如:/tmp/reboot.txt
#!/bin/sh
sleep 45
#文件file:保存重启次数
file=”/tmp/reboot.txt”
if
then
扮帆num=`cat $file`
else
num=0
fi
#重启次数累加
((num+=1))
#固化闭册到文件
echo $num > $file
reboot
#end
希望能够帮助到你,你的好评是我前进的动力,谢谢!
次数就不要写了,在reboot之前加一个输出当前时间到一个log文件就行了,用追加的方亏慎式
至于要谨空皮统计次数,你统计log文件里的条目数就可祥差以了
加上一条echo “1”>>/芹饥count.log
命令重启服务器的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于命令重启服务器,如何有效地命令重启服务器,linux shell 重启命令的信息别忘了在本站进行查找喔。